Protesters at a demonstration at the People Power Monument in Quezon City following the burial of Ferdinand Marcos was buried at the Heroes' Cemetery on Friday, Nov. 18, 2016. Marcos was accused of widespread violations of human rights and corruption, was ousted as dictator in 1986 through a people's revolution. Saying there are no technical and legal impediments, the Supreme Court recently allowed his burial at the Heroes' Cemetery, which President Rodrigo Duterte ordered.
Terzeus S. Dominguez for Philstar.com

The Marcos family decided to hold a private burial at the Libingan ng mga Bayani for late patriarch Ferdinand Marcos, who served as president and dictator of the Philippines from 1965 to 1986, on Friday, Nov 18. 2016, despite widespread opposition.

The sudden burial of the deceased leader at the Heroes' Cemetery, a national shrine in Taguig City, surprised many who condemned the move as deceptive and divisive. Follow this page for updates on the protests and other developments.
